Henne or Moore next year for the Miami Dolphins

The Miami Dolphins might not make the playoffs, but you can safely say that they have turned their season around. This season started with high hopes for the Dolphins. In Week 1, it looked like they were going to pull off a big upset against the Patriots. However, on 4th & Goal from the 1, they chose to call a fade, which of course fell incomplete. This was the first sign that the coaching in Miami wasn’t so hot. While coaching changes have since been made, the QB change from Henne to Moore due to a Henne injury is what really made the difference.

Not many people realize this, but while the Dolphins were awful record-wise early in the season, every game was close. They never got blown out and they were always competitive. The problem was that they didn’t know how to win. That had a lot to do with Chad Henne. He was far from a good late-game QB. In the 4th quarter, you could always rely on Henne to produce a 3 & out. It was frustrating even if you weren’t a Dolphins fan. You wondered why they wouldn’t try another QB. The thinking by the Dolphins coaches was that they were going to be a ground and pound team. The problem was that Reggie Bush isn’t a ground and pound RB. This meant Henne would have to face many 3rd and longs. So not everything was completely his fault.

For some reason unknown to the public, once Henne got hurt and Moore went in, they began to throw the ball more. Ironically, it was probably because they were out of playoff contention and they just wanted to see what they had in Matt Moore. It worked out well because all of a sudden the Dolphins were winning games. It also helped that they weren’t running Bush up the middle for 1 or 2 yards on every first down. Instead, they would gain 5 or 6 yards through the air, which would open up all options. You can probably see the point we’re getting at, which is that Moore is a better option than Henne. If you don’t agree, just take a look at their stats.

Matt Moore has a 59.7% completion percentage. This isn’t great, but he has 15 TDs versus only 7 interceptions. That’s impressive, especially for someone who has limited snaps in the NFL. Chad Henne has a 61.4% completion percentage. However, he has 15 TDs and 19 interceptions. Realize that this is 12 more interceptions than Moore and in less time. Look for the Dolphins to go with Moore at the start of next season, which would be a wise decision.
